Chat Pile - Announce Soundtrack Album

Those who have enjoyed this year's Chat Pile album, God's Country (review here) will still have to wait for the band's second album, but in the meantime can enjoy an upcoming soundtrack album done by the band for the Kara Choate / Jeremy Choate-directed Tenkiller. The score was written and recorded in the winter of 2020, and will be released on the 18th of November via The Flenser. Listen to "Tenkiller" and "Lake Time (Mr. Rodan)" below.

Sanguisugabogg - Announce 'Homicidal Ecstasy' Album

Sanguisugabogg have just announced the follow-up to last year's Tortured Whole (review here). Homicidal Ecstasy, will be released February 3rd via Century Media (pre-orders here). It was produced by drummer Cody Davidson and mixed by Converge's Kurt Ballou. You can watch the video to the first single, "Pissed", below.

Gates Of Ishtar - Reformed For One Concert In Umeå

Good day for Luleå's Gates Of Ishtar fans, because those norden blaskys reform for one night event, performing live in House of Metal festival in Umeå with The Crown, Thyrfing, Tribulation. The Duskfall's drummer, Sebastian Lindgren, will play drums, as original drummer Oskar Karlsson passed away in 2016.

Helix - Former Guitarist Murdered

Tragedy befalls Helix yet again, as Daniel Fawcett, a guitarist who played for the Canadian hard rock band Helix between 2002 and 2004, was found murdered early Sunday morning (November 6). He was 52 years old.

Atrocity - Reveal 'Born To Kill' Music Video

German extreme metallers Atrocity are going to release their new full-length album, entitled Okkult III, on January 20th, 2023 via Massacre Records. The group has presented the new song "Born To Kill" in the form of a music video, directed by Alexander Krull.
